Hampton Manor, NY vs South Fallsburg, NY
Hampton Manor, NY and South Fallsburg, NY have a very similar cost of living, with only a 1.7% difference in their overall index. Hampton Manor scores 89 while South Fallsburg scores 91 on the cost of living index, where 100 represents the national average. The day-to-day expenses for residents in both cities are comparable, though differences emerge when looking at specific categories.
On the housing front, median rent in Hampton Manor is $1,197/month compared to $939/month in South Fallsburg — a 28% difference. Interestingly, home values tell a different story: while South Fallsburg has cheaper rent, Hampton Manor actually has lower median home values ($223,300 vs $314,700).
Median household income in Hampton Manor is $105,504 compared to $47,566 in South Fallsburg (+121.8%). Hampton Manor offers a double advantage: higher earnings combined with a lower cost of living, giving residents significantly more purchasing power. Looking at affordability, residents of Hampton Manor spend roughly 13.6% of their income on rent, less than the 23.7% in South Fallsburg.
